Sydney’s Blake Williams, known affectionately as the ‘Queen of Sad Girl Emo’, just dropped her procrastination anthem ‘apathy & irony’, ahead of her performance at LOUD WOMEN Fest Australia in Naarm/Melbourne on 7 Dec.
“The song is about that frustrating feeling of wanting more for yourself, but not being able to get past the procrastination and hesitation that holds you back,” says Blake. “It’s a contradiction of knowing you can do better, but feeling paralysed in the process.”
